Cajun Corn Casserole

Transform your next meal with this crowd-pleasing Cajun Corn Casserole, a Southern-inspired dish packed with bold Creole flavors and comforting textures. This easy recipe combines sweet canned corn, rich cream-style corn, and a hearty cornbread mix, all infused with the zesty kick of Cajun seasoning and paprika. Sautéed vegetables like bell pepper, onion, celery, and optional jalapeño deliver a medley of flavor, while cheddar cheese and sour cream add a luscious, creamy finish. Perfectly baked to a golden crust, this casserole is an irresistible side dish for holidays, potlucks, or weeknight dinners.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:45 mins
Total Time:65 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 1 medium yellow onion, diced
  • 1 medium bell pepper, diced (preferably red or green)
  • 2 stalks celery, finely chopped
  • 1 small jalapeño, finely chopped (optional for extra spice)
  • 2 cups canned whole kernel corn, drained
  • 1 15-ounce can canned cream-style corn
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1.5 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 8.5-ounce box cornbread mix (such as Jiffy)
  • 1 tablespoon Cajun se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 0.5 teaspoon black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ley (for garnish)

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9x13-inch casserole dish.

Step 2

In a large skillet over medium heat, melt the unsalted butter.

Step 3

Add the diced onion, bell pepper, celery, and jalapeño (if using) to the skillet. Sauté until the vegetables are softened, about 5-7 minutes.

Step 4

Remove the skillet from the heat and let the vegetable mixture cool slightly.

Step 5

In a large mixing bowl, combine the whole kernel corn, cream-style corn, sour cream, shredded cheddar cheese, and the cooked vegetable mixture.

Step 6

Stir in the cornbread mix, Cajun seasoning, paprika, black pepper, and salt until well combined.

Step 7

Pour the mixture into the prepared casserole dish and spread it out evenly.

Step 8

Bake in the preheated oven for 40-45 minutes, or until the top is golden and the casserole is set in the center.

Step 9

Remove the casserole from the oven and let it cool for 5-10 minutes.

Step 10

Garnish with chopped parsley before serving. Serve warm and enjoy!
